In memory of Andrew Steven Lansing.

This is a symbolic Senate resolution (SR 12) honoring Andrew Steven Lansing, a former Ohio Department of Rehabilitation and Correction officer and U.S. Army veteran, following his death. It expresses the Ohio Senate's condolences to his family and recognizes his 24-year career, military service, and community involvement. The resolution formally adopts the tribute and directs the Senate Clerk to send a signed copy to his family. As a memorial resolution, it has no legal effect or policy impact - it serves solely as a ceremonial expression of respect.
